Places To Visit For Snow In Himachal Pradesh:

Jibhi Valley

This tiny hamlet shot to fame from 2018 onward, thanks to the budding experiential hostels and homestays in the area, that provided employment to the locals there. Come November end, the whole valley is covered in thick snow. This sleepy village, located in Banjar Valley, in the Kullu district of Himachal has quite a few tourist spots for you to explore. But come here mainly for having a peaceful getaway from the bustling city life, and to do the famous Jalori Pass trek, which shot to fame after Bunny and Naina from Yeh Jawaani Hai Deewani were shown trekking here. Kufri

Move over Manali and its neighboring town Sissu. Not saying they aren’t great places. But literally, everyone’s skiing there. Do something different instead and head to Kufri. This one’s a small hill station situated near Shimla, and also a great alternative to it. And being situated in the southern part of the state of Himachal Pradesh, Kufri is extremely famous for its thick snow covers and ambrosial beauty. Snowfall here is something every traveler must witness at least once. Kufri is also a paradise for Skiing lovers and at the peak of winter, this place is full of skiing enthusiasts.

Places To Visit For Snow In Uttarakhand:

Auli

Another popular destination for skiing, if you’re doing Uttarakhand, is Auli.  Imagine watching the magnificent peaks of Nanda Devi, Neelkanth, and Mana Parbat and skiing in the white snow while you’re at it. A total paisa-vasool, no? The word Auli refers to a meadow, and this hill station is located in the Chamoli district of Uttarakhand. You can camp and ride the gondola when you visit Auli, apart from just indulging in skiing, snowboarding, or snow trekking here.

Munsiyari

Known as ‘The Little Kashmir’, Munsiyari is situated in the Pithoragarh district of the state. This scenic hill station experiences beautiful snowfall and becomes a winter wonderland. It is home to breathtaking views of the Panchachuli Peaks which include Nanda Devi and Nanda Kot. Apart from being an ideal destination for nature lovers, it is a place for those seeking some adventure in the Kumaon Hills. One can even go for an exhilarating Snow Leopard Trek in the winter season here. Make sure you take a local guide with you though!

Places To Visit For Snow In Kashmir Valley:

Sonmarg

Winter vacation in Kashmir will be a lot more fun if you visit Sonmarg, fondly known as the meadow of gold. Beautiful snowy mountains in the background, mesmerizing Sindh river, a pony trip to Thajiwas Glacier, beautiful views of Kashmir countryside, and clear white blankets of snow will make your day here. It is the best place for sleigh riding which you can try at Zero point. Sonmarg is also a base point for starting the Amarnath Yatra, one of the most important pilgrimage journeys for devotees. The Dachigam National Park located here is home to the critically endangered hangul or the Kashmir stag. Whether you like to quietly admire nature or get active and go trekking, Sonamarg is the place for you!

Pulwama

Known as the ‘Anand of Kashmir’, or the ‘Delight of Kashmir’, this small yet scenic town is famous for its waterfalls, natural springs, apple orchards, and historical attractions that will make your days worth spending here. During winters, the entire land is decked in white glittery snow. The delightful picturesque mountains all around and scenic vistas of waterfalls and the grandeur of historical places make Pulwama a one-of-a-kind destination to visit in Winter. Go here if all you want is peace of mind!

Places To Visit For Snow In Arunachal Pradesh:

Bomdila

If you want to skip Himachal and Uttarakhand to give the North Eastern States a chance during snowfall season, then start with Arunachal Pradesh’s Bomdila. Inhabited by the major tribes of Arunachal Pradesh, Bomdila is one of the least-explored places in Northeast India, despite possessing breathtaking beauty during the winter season, when you can see each and every place elevated with the presence of snow, adding on to the existing glamor of the place. It is a quaint town boasting of vibrant Tibetan heritage and culture. Also, if you want to see the apple orchards then this is the time to visit Bomdila.

Mechuka Valley

Even after being a green valley most of the time during the year, the actual beauty of Mechuka Valley comes to life during the winter season, when the rooftops get covered with snow and window panes are adorned with a thin layer of frost. For winter lovers, this place is no less than a haven. Fondly called Magical Mechuka, or the Shangri La of India, this valley sounds true to its name. Mechukha is known for both its religious and historical significance. The 400-year-old Samten Yongcha monastery of the Mahayana Buddhist sect is located here too!

Places To Visit For Snow In West Bengal:

Sandakphu

The highest peak in West Bengal, offering majestic views of the Kanchenjunga range from its unprecedented height, Sandakphu is a trekker’s paradise. The trekking experience here is something that will be quite memorable. Yes, you can actually hike through the snow. Local sherpas here take you to this 5-nights and 6-day trek, through the Singalila national park. And it is quite adventurous (also a once-in-a-lifetime experience) If you’re visiting West Bengal, make a pitstop in Darjeeling, and then finish this beautiful snow-capped trek! 

Lava Lolegaon

Lava is a quaint little hamlet which is located in the Kalimpong district of West Bengal. This sleepy and calm village falls on the trade route of Bhutan and is adorned with pine forests and coniferous trees. Surrounded by the cold misty clouds of the mountains, this exotic and rustic Lepcha village folded in the mountains of the Himalayas will leave you smitten by its beauty and charm. Lolegaon is another quaint village that is only 24kms away from Lava and offers an equally glorious view of the majestic Kanchenjunga. If you are one of the few lucky ones and the weather permits, then you can see the snow-clad peak of Mt. Everest from here.
